Wednesday, Nov 28
FEDERAL RESERVE
Fed will publish its first semiannual report on the outlook for U.S. financial stability, which will include a summary of the Board's framework to assess the resilience of the U.S. financial system, and a discussion of key vulnerability indicators: asset valuations, borrowing by businesses and households, leverage in the financial sector, and funding risks.

Thursday, Nov 29
FEDERAL RESERVE
FOMC (Federal Open Market Committee) releases minutes of its Nov. 7-8 meeting  at which borrowing costs were left unchanged, which may signal the likelihood of an interest-rate increase in December, which would be the year's fourth.

Thursday, Nov 29
LONDON, U.K.
The Bank of England sends its analysis of the EU withdrawal agreement to the Treasury Select Committee. The report will include analysis of 'no deal, no transition' scenario and how it will affect monetary and financial stability.
